Understanding Crime Trends in Melbourne
Understanding crime trends in Melbourne is super important for staying safe and informed. The Melbourne Police news often highlights these trends, giving you insights into what's happening in your community. Let's break down how to understand and use this information.
Analyzing Crime Statistics
The Melbourne Police Department regularly releases crime statistics, usually in the form of reports or data dashboards. These statistics provide a detailed overview of the types of crimes occurring, their frequency, and their locations. Analyzing these statistics can help you identify areas where crime rates are higher and times when certain crimes are more likely to occur. Look for patterns and trends in the data to understand the overall crime landscape in Melbourne.
When analyzing crime statistics, pay attention to the different categories of crimes reported. Common categories include violent crimes (such as homicide, robbery, and assault), property crimes (such as burglary, theft, and vehicle theft), and other crimes (such as drug offenses and vandalism). Understanding the prevalence of each type of crime can help you assess your risk and take appropriate precautions. For example, if vehicle theft is on the rise in your area, you might consider installing additional security measures on your car.

Using Crime Maps
Crime maps are visual representations of crime data that show the locations where crimes have occurred. These maps can be incredibly helpful for understanding crime patterns and identifying high-risk areas. Many police departments and local governments provide online crime maps that you can access for free. Use these maps to see where crimes are happening in your neighborhood and adjust your routines accordingly. Always check Melbourne Police news for updates related to these maps.
When using crime maps, pay attention to the symbols and colors used to represent different types of crimes. Also, look at the time frame covered by the map to ensure you're getting the most up-to-date information. Be aware that crime maps only show reported crimes, so they might not reflect the full extent of criminal activity in an area. However, they can still provide valuable insights into crime trends and help you make informed decisions about your safety.

Cyber Safety
In today's digital age, cyber safety is just as important as physical safety. The Melbourne Police Department warns against sharing personal information online, falling for phishing scams, and using unsecured Wi-Fi networks. Protect your devices with strong passwords and antivirus software, and be cautious about clicking on suspicious links or attachments. Stay informed about cyber threats through Melbourne Police news.
To improve your cyber safety, start by creating strong and unique passwords for all your online accounts. Use a password manager to help you generate and store your passwords securely. Enable two-factor authentication whenever possible to add an extra layer of security. Be wary of emails or messages asking for personal information, and never click on links or attachments from unknown sources. Keep your software up to date to patch security vulnerabilities.
